can any one suggest the function module that can read 2 field from the table and disply another field

suppose read 2 fields record no ,calyear from table and display fiscal period from the table.

Hi Naga,

Why can't you write your own function module to get the fiscal period by passing record no and calyear? I mean import two fields and export one field like this.

==================================================

FUNCTION Z_TEST.

*"----


""Local interface:

*" IMPORTING

*" REFERENCE(CARR_ID) LIKE SFLIGHT-CARRID

*" REFERENCE(FL_DATE) LIKE SFLIGHT-FLDATE

*" EXPORTING

*" REFERENCE(CONN_ID) LIKE SFLIGHT-CONNID

*"----


clear conn_id.

Select single connid from sflight into conn_id

where carrid = carr_id and fldate = fl_date.

if sy-subrc eq 0.

message s000(zabap) with 'success'.

endif.

ENDFUNCTION.

====================================================

Hope this helps.

HI Naga,

 Check GET_CURRENT_YEAR-->Get the current fiscal year. 


data: curry like bsid-gjahr.
 
  call function 'GET_CURRENT_YEAR'
       exporting
            bukrs = knb1-bukrs
            date  = dd_stida
       importing
            curry = curry.

Hii Naga,

check this ..

DATA : 
       V_REPID       LIKE  SY-REPID ,
       V_DATE        TYPE  SY-DATUM ,
       V_PERIOD      TYPE  T009B-POPER, " Fiscal Period
       V_YEAR        LIKE  T009B-BDATJ. " Fiscal Year

  V_REPID = SY-REPID.
  V_DATE  = SY-DATUM.

* To Calculate the  Fiscal Period
  CALL FUNCTION 'DATE_TO_PERIOD_CONVERT'
          EXPORTING
            I_DATE               = V_DATE
            I_MONMIT             =  00
            I_PERIV              = 'Z1'
          IMPORTING
            E_BUPER              = V_PERIOD
           E_GJAHR               = V_YEAR
         EXCEPTIONS
           INPUT_FALSE          = 1
           T009_NOTFOUND        = 2
           T009B_NOTFOUND       = 3
           OTHERS               = 4
            .
  IF SY-SUBRC <> 0.
 MESSAGE ID SY-MSGID TYPE SY-MSGTY NUMBER SY-MSGNO
         WITH SY-MSGV1 SY-MSGV2 SY-MSGV3 SY-MSGV4.
  ENDIF.
